There are a couple things that disguish good from bad DJs.

1. Mixing. How well do the songs flow? Are the beats matched, do you notice the transition, is it too obvious, ext.

2. Track selection. What tracks you select affect the vibe of the set as well as its flow. You can't be jumping from Deep Dish to Armin van Buuren to Astral Projection, it sounds disjointed and artificial.
